DAMASCUS, Sept. 22 (Xinhua)-- Syrian troops repelled Saturday an attack waged by rebel armed militias in the northern province of Idlib, the state-run SANA news agency said.
Syrian troops responded to the attack by the armed militias who tried to attack a military checkpoint in al-Kornish street in Idlib, said SANA, adding that the confrontation led to the killing of one soldier.
It said the troops tracked down the assailants who tried to flee the area, killing and injuring many of them.
Separately, SANA said many gunmen have been killed during two " qualitative" operations carried out by the Syrian troops in al- Shaar district of northern Aleppo city.
Also in Aleppo, the Syrian troops destroyed Saturday 40 pickup trucks outfitted with DSHKA machine guns that belong to armed insurgents in Atareb area in the countryside of Aleppo.
The recent fighting is part of ongoing battles that have been raging on in a considerable number of Syrian cities.
